Rolex Watches Rate in UAE: Factors Influencing Price
The price of a Rolex watch in the UAE, like elsewhere, is influenced by a number of key factors:
* Model: The specific model significantly impacts the price. Entry-level models like the Oyster Perpetual will be considerably less expensive than highly sought-after sports models like the Submariner or Daytona. Limited edition pieces and those with unique complications will command even higher prices.
* Material: The case material plays a crucial role. Stainless steel models are generally more affordable than those crafted from precious metals like yellow gold, white gold, or platinum. The use of diamonds or other precious stones further increases the cost.
* Condition: Pre-owned Rolex watches can offer significant savings, but their price will depend on their condition. A watch in excellent condition with its original box and papers will fetch a higher price than one with visible wear and tear.
* Dealer: Prices can vary slightly between authorized dealers and reputable grey market dealers. Authorized dealers offer the assurance of authenticity and warranty, while grey market dealers may offer slightly lower prices but without the same level of guarantee.
* Currency Fluctuations: The fluctuating exchange rates between the UAE Dirham (AED) and other currencies, particularly the Swiss Franc (CHF) in which Rolex prices are often set, can impact the final price in AED.

1. Rolex Submariner Price UAE:
The Rolex Submariner, a quintessential dive watch, consistently ranks among the most popular Rolex models. Its robust construction, exceptional water resistance, and iconic design make it highly sought-after. The price of a stainless steel Submariner in the UAE typically ranges from approximately AED 60,000 to AED 80,000, depending on the specific reference number and features. Two-tone and gold versions command significantly higher prices, reaching well into the hundreds of thousands of AED. The Rolex Submariner cost in Dubai, specifically, will fall within this general range, although slight variations may exist between different authorized dealers.
